php换行怎么输出

fiy 其他 182

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在PHP中,可以使用以下几种方式实现换行输出:

    1. 使用HTML的换行标签
    :在需要换行的位置使用
    标签即可,如下所示:
    “`php
    echo “这是第一行
    这是第二行”;
    “`
    输出结果:
    “`
    这是第一行
    这是第二行
    “`

    2. 使用转义字符\n:在需要换行的位置加上转义字符\n即可实现换行,如下所示:
    “`php
    echo “这是第一行\n这是第二行”;
    “`
    输出结果:
    “`
    这是第一行
    这是第二行
    “`

    3. 使用双引号内的特殊字符\n:在双引号内直接使用特殊字符\n实现换行,如下所示:
    “`php
    echo “这是第一行\n这是第二行”;
    “`
    输出结果:
    “`
    这是第一行
    这是第二行
    “`

    4. 使用双引号内的转义序列\r\n:在双引号内使用\r\n实现换行,如下所示:
    “`php
    echo “这是第一行\r\n这是第二行”;
    “`
    输出结果:
    “`
    这是第一行
    这是第二行
    “`

    注意:以上的方式在HTML页面中显示效果一致,但是在命令行中显示效果可能略有不同。在命令行中,使用转义字符\n或双引号内的转义序列\r\n可以实现换行,而使用HTML的换行标签
    在命令行中显示时会直接输出标签而不起到换行的效果。因此,在命令行中推荐使用转义字符\n或双引号内的转义序列\r\n实现换行。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在PHP中,换行可以通过使用特定的转义字符或者使用HTML标签来实现。以下是几种常见的PHP换行输出的方法。

    1. 使用”\n”或”\r\n”转义字符:在PHP中,可以使用”\n”或”\r\n”转义字符来表示换行符。这个方法适用于在纯文本中换行输出。例如:

    “`php
    echo “这是第一行\n”;
    echo “这是第二行\r\n”;
    “`

    2. 使用HTML的换行标签
    :当输出结果需要在网页上显示时,可以使用HTML的换行标签
    。例如:

    “`php
    echo “这是第一行
    “;
    echo “这是第二行
    “;
    “`

    3. 使用PHP的nl2br()函数:nl2br()函数可以将字符串中的换行符(\n 或 \r\n)转换成HTML的换行标签
    。例如:

    “`php
    $str = “这是第一行\n这是第二行\r\n”;
    echo nl2br($str);
    “`

    4. 使用CSS的white-space属性:可以通过设置CSS的white-space属性来控制文本的换行方式。例如:

    “`php
    echo “

    这是第一行
    这是第二行

    “;
    “`

    5. 在HTML中使用

    标签:使用HTML的
    标签可以保留文本中的空格和换行符。例如:
    
    ```php
    echo "
    这是第一行
    这是第二行

    ";
    ```

    这些方法可以根据具体的需求选择适合的方式来实现PHP换行输出。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在PHP中,换行是通过输出特殊字符来实现的。下面介绍几种常见的方法来实现PHP换行输出。

    1. 使用换行符”\n”:
    在PHP中,使用双引号字符串输出时,可以在字符串中使用转义字符”\n”来表示换行。例如:

    “`php
    echo “第一行\n第二行\n第三行”;
    “`

    输出结果为:
    “`
    第一行
    第二行
    第三行
    “`

    2. 使用换行标签”
    “:
    在HTML中,使用`
    `标签可以实现换行效果。在PHP中,可以通过将换行标签包含在字符串中,然后使用`echo`函数输出字符串来实现换行。例如:

    “`php
    echo “第一行
    第二行
    第三行”;
    “`

    输出结果为:
    “`
    第一行
    第二行
    第三行
    “`

    3. 使用PHP的换行函数nl2br:
    PHP提供了一个内置的函数`nl2br`,它可以将字符串中的换行符”\n”替换为换行标签”
    “。例如:

    “`php
    $text = “第一行\n第二行\n第三行”;
    echo nl2br($text);
    “`

    输出结果为:
    “`
    第一行
    第二行
    第三行
    “`

    需要注意的是,`nl2br`函数并不会直接将换行符转换为HTML代码,而是将换行符和分隔符”\n”替换为”
    “标签。

    另外,如果在使用输出函数时没有指定换行符,PHP默认会在每一行的末尾添加一个换行符。例如:

    “`php
    echo “第一行”;
    echo “第二行”;
    echo “第三行”;
    “`

    输出结果为:
    “`
    第一行
    第二行
    第三行
    “`

    总结:PHP中可以通过特殊字符”\n”、HTML标签”
    “,以及内置函数nl2br来实现换行输出。具体使用哪种方法取决于需求和上下文。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部